AmeriCorps at MACOG
The Michiana Council of Governments (MACOG) will have 9 Full-Time and multiple half-time AmeriCorps (15 MSYs) members who will be a driving force of environmental stewardship and economic resiliency to implement key capacity building strategies identified by local governments, non-profits and other stakeholders in Elkhart, Kosciusko, Marshall and St.
Joseph Counties in Indiana that will serve both urban and rural areas.
Members will serve in the area of capacity building with a driving force of environmental stewardship and economic resiliency. Service Sites will be located within the Elkhart, Kosciusko, Marshall, and St.
Joseph Counties.
